This exciting and varied role includes supporting the Welsh Congress and acting as the senior representative of our client, providing leadership to and overall management of the functioning and administration, delivering our clients policies and work programme in accordance with its constitution and democracy.

We are therefore looking for someone who meets the following criteria:

  • Excellent strategic management, decision making and leadership skills and the ability to network effectively at senior level with a wide range of partner organisations.
  • Knowledge and understanding of the economic, social, political and trade union context of Wales.
  • Commitment to the aims and values of trades unions and Wales.
  • A self-starter with a high degree of sensitivity to handling political issues.
  • Flexibility, versatility and able to balance priorities with demands.
  • Welsh language skills or the willingness to learn.

If you feel this is the job for you, we’d like to hear from you. We are particularly keen to receive applications from Black, Asian and minority ethnic (BME) applicants who are underrepresented in this part of our client but also welcome applications from any candidate.

The closing date for completed applications for this post is 09:00 on Monday 1 June 2026. First round interviews will be held on Monday 8 June 2026 at our clients Cymru Office, Cardiff and second round interviews (date to be confirmed) will be held at our clients Headquarters in London.

Staff enjoy a good benefits package including final salary pension scheme and other benefits. Our client operates an anonymised recruitment process, and names are not included during shortlisting. We don’t ask for the names of educational institutions you’ve attended.
